An integrative approach to the identification of Arabidopsis and rice genes involved in xylan and secondary wall development.

Xylans constitute the major non-cellulosic component of plant biomass. Xylan biosynthesis is particularly pronounced in cells with secondary walls, implying that the synthesis network consists of a set of highly expressed genes in such cells.
